Ok, I have started an Interview CHECK LIST. Please add & or update any requirements that are missing. Im stressed * will feel better if we can support one another & get this pinned on the board to avoid any future delays in this process.
ENSURE THERE ARE @ LEAST 2 COPIES OF ALL DOCUMENTS
K-1 INTERVIEW CHECKLIST
INTERVIEW LETTER
DS 156 FILLED OUT ONLINE WITH BARCODE (2 COPIES)
DS156 K filled out online (no barcode) basically just typed in (2 copies)
DS-157 filled out online (no barcode) typed in (2 copies)
Passport – valid longer than 6 months of fiancee & you.
Photos- Passport 6 full frontal
Birth certificate- Certified copies of fiancée & you.
Police Certificate- valid for 1 year
Divorce Decree- if was married before must be certified copy
No Impediment Form- Received from Registrar Generals office
I-134- Affidavit of Support—Notarized,
3 years tax statements with W-2s or 1099’s (if self employed)
Current bank statements (monthly statements back a year)
Bank letter- from bank providing acct date, average balance, deposit history
Employment letter
Pay stubs
Medical Examination-completed no paperwork to take to interview, Embassy should have file
Application Fee- $100 bring receipt from Paymaster to Embassy @ interview
DS-230 Part I filled out online (no barcode)
DS-230 Part II filled out online (no barcode)
Proof of Relationship- telephone records, letters, cards, emails, photos.
